STEM OPT Mechanical Design Engineer Jobs
Mechanical Design Engineer roles in CAD modeling, product development, and systems integration qualify for the 24-month STEM OPT extension if your degree is in mechanical, aerospace, or a related STEM field. Your employer must be enrolled in E-Verify and co-sign your I-983 training plan before your extension begins.

Get Access To All JobsTips for Finding STEM OPT Authorization as a Mechanical Design Engineer
Verify your CIP code before applying
Your degree's Classification of Instructional Programs code determines STEM OPT eligibility. Mechanical engineering typically maps to CIP 14.1901, but interdisciplinary programs vary. Confirm your DSO has the correct code on your I-20 before you submit any extension paperwork.
Check E-Verify enrollment before accepting offers
An employer must be actively enrolled in E-Verify to legally hire you on STEM OPT. Search the E-Verify employer search tool by company name and location to confirm enrollment status before you reach the offer stage, not after.
Target engineering firms with federal contracts
Federal contractors are legally required to use E-Verify for all new hires, which removes the enrollment guesswork. Defense, aerospace, and infrastructure firms commonly fall into this category and are experienced hiring STEM OPT students for design roles.
Use O*NET to align your training plan goals
The I-983 training plan requires specific learning objectives tied to your role. Pull the Mechanical Design Engineer occupation profile from O*NET to identify core skills and tasks, then map each objective to engineering work you'll perform on the job.

Negotiate your start date around I-983 approval timing
Your STEM OPT extension must be approved and your new EAD in hand before your initial OPT expires. Build at least 90 days of lead time into your start date negotiation to account for DSO processing and USCIS adjudication.
Frequently Asked Questions
Does a mechanical engineering degree qualify me for the STEM OPT extension?
Yes, mechanical engineering degrees are explicitly covered under the STEM OPT extension, as the field maps to a designated CIP code on the STEM Designated Degree Program List maintained by the Department of Homeland Security. Interdisciplinary or combined programs such as mechatronics or manufacturing engineering also often qualify, but you should confirm the exact CIP code with your DSO before filing your extension application with USCIS.
What does my employer need to do before I can start on STEM OPT?
Your employer must be actively enrolled in E-Verify and must co-sign your I-983 Training Plan for STEM OPT Students before your extension is approved. The I-983 must describe the specific engineering skills and learning objectives tied to your Mechanical Design Engineer role, including mentorship structure and how the position relates to your degree field. You submit the signed I-983 to your DSO, who then recommends the extension in SEVIS before you file with USCIS.
What is the I-983 training plan and what should it include for a design engineering role?
The I-983 is a formal training agreement between you and your employer that documents how your Mechanical Design Engineer position provides practical training connected to your STEM degree. For design roles, it should outline specific objectives such as developing proficiency in CAD tools, applying finite element analysis, learning product lifecycle processes, or working within cross-functional engineering teams. USCIS requires the plan to detail compensation, supervision, and how you'll evaluate progress at regular intervals.
How does cap-gap protection work if my employer files for H-1B before my STEM OPT expires?
If your employer files a timely H-1B visa petition on your behalf before your STEM OPT EAD expires, cap-gap protection automatically extends your work authorization until October 1 of the fiscal year the H-1B takes effect. You can continue working as a Mechanical Design Engineer without interruption during that bridge period. USCIS provides guidance confirming that cap-gap covers both status and employment authorization when a properly filed H-1B petition is pending.
